MetaTrader 4: The Trader’s Workhorse
MetaTrader 4, developed by MetaQuotes, is a platform synonymous with forex trading but also supports other markets. MT4 provides a comprehensive trading and analysis environment. Its core strength lies in automation; traders use custom scripts and Expert Advisors (EAs) for algorithmic trading.

Building Strategies with TradingView and MT4
Trading strategies hinge on reliable data and flexible tools. TradingView’s Pine Script language lets you create custom indicators, while MT4’s MQL4 language is used for developing EAs for automated strategies. Both platforms host vibrant communities where traders exchange ideas and scripts, enhancing the collective intelligence of the market.
